- | ======The Mario Artist Series====== | ||
- | {{ :fig:marioartist:mario_artist_logo.png}}A series of eight games, four of which were unreleased, for the Nintendo 64's [[hardware:n64#64DD]] add-on. | ||
- | =====Games===== | ||
- | - Dec. 1999 - **//Mario Artist: Paint Studio//** | ||
- | - Feb. 2000 - **//Mario Artist: Talent Studio//** | ||
- | - Jun. 2000 - **//Mario Artist: Communication Kit//** | ||
- | - Aug. 2000 - **//Mario Artist: Polygon Studio//** | ||
- | * unreleased - **//Mario Artist: Game Maker//** | ||
- | * unreleased - **//Mario Artist: Graphical Message Maker//** | ||
- | * unreleased - **//Mario Artist: Sound Maker//** | ||
- | * unreleased - **//Mario Artist: Video Jockey Maker//** | ||

- | ====Mario Artist: Paint Studio==== | ||
- | {{:fig:marioartist:paint_studio.jpg }} | ||
- | [[http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=fQCRxuxSQ54|Youtube demonstration]] | ||
- | |||
- | A launch game for the 64DD. Similar in many ways to //[[game:Mario Paint]]//: users could draw or work on in-built images, create small animations, and play a minigame similar to //[[game:mario_paint#Gnat Attack]]//. Differences include a //[[game:Pokémon Snap]]//-like mode and the ability to import images from the [[hardware:game_boy#Game Boy Camera]] and standard video source (for example VHS) via the [[hardware:n64#capture_cartridge|N64 Capture Cart.]] It was available bundled with or without the [[hardware:n64#mouse|N64 mouse]], which were never sold seperately((http://nintendo.wikia.com/wiki/Nintendo_64_Mouse)). | ||

- | ====Mario Artist: Talent Studio==== | ||
- | {{:fig:marioartist:talent_studio.jpg }} | ||
- | [[http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=zpi7BXiyY9w|Youtube demonstration]] | ||
- | |||
- | //Talent Studio// allow users, through the [[hardware:n64#Capture Cartridge]], to import images to texture simple models (think [[hardware:wii#mii|Miis]] and have them perform actions from defined sets: sports, music, theatre, etc. Created characters are transferable to other games in the series. | ||

- | ====Mario Artist: Communication Kit==== | ||
- | {{:fig:marioartist:communication_kit.jpg }} | ||
- | [[http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=LSXhTumBt38|Youtube demonstration]] | ||
- | |||
- | The //Communication Kit// is what allows the //Mario Artist// series to communicate with RandNet. This allowed the uploading, and exchanging of content made with //Mario Artist// games, and well as content made by Nintendo. Printed copies of creations could be ordered through the service. | ||

- | ====Mario Artist: Polygon Studio==== | ||
- | {{:fig:marioartist:polygon_studio.jpg }} | ||
- | [[http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=bJPPw7Tlo6w|Youtube demonstration]] | ||
- | |||
- | A surprisingly well featured 3-D modelling program. Creations could be used in included minigames and animations. | ||
- | |||
- | ===Sound Bomber=== | ||
- | An included minigame, later developed into //WarioWare// [[http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=yFdB2p3CHWw|Youtube demonstration]]. | ||
